Output 30862a512098229e4bd4676159e124cc7246b43ae3657a6c01ae26ead893e3ae:0

value
2086300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a73a01190f4c8247a7d054082ed90bbcd2a372 OP_EQUAL
address
3E4HUYhKF66oQxFqQaWGZgzNZergVQbEKC
transaction
30862a512098229e4bd4676159e124cc7246b43ae3657a6c01ae26ead893e3ae
spent
true